By Chris Ahimbisibwe

THE Police on Friday arrested a 60-year-old man and a 30-year-old woman for slaughtering a tortoise. Saverino Bangirana, alias Rutandaro and Scovia Magezi of Nyabubare village in Bumbeire sub-county in Bushenyi district, were arrested after a tip off by residents.

“I got them red-handed,” said Edward Muhumuza, the officer in charge Bumbeire Police post. Muhumuza said Bangirana had extracted meat from the animal’s hard shell by the time of arrest.

Bangirana told the Police that he got the reptile from Kibaale district during a recent visit. His wife, Alen, said: “The tortoise has been in the house for two weeks, but I don’t know why he was keeping it.”

Bangirana explained that he uses tortoise extracts to treat women suffering from labour pains. He said Magezi had approached him seeking treatment and that she had already taken some pieces of tortoise meat for treatment. Magezi, however, denied it.

Area residents said Bangirana practices witchcraft.
